360教程:是一个免费提供流行杀毒软件教程、在线学习分享的学习平台!

运用docker搭建mysql案例图文详细教程

时间:2022-9-15作者:未知来源:360教程人气:

SQL是Structured Query Language(结构化查询语言)的缩写。SQL是专为数据库而建立的操作命令集,是一种功能齐全的数据库语言。在使用它时,只需要发出“做什么”的命令,“怎么做”是不用使用者考虑的。SQL功能强大、简单易学、使用方便,已经成为了数据库操作的基础,并且现在几乎所有的数据库均支持SQL。
mysql服务器是目前比较流行的开源数据库服务器,下面介绍如何使用docker来做一个mysql数据库服务

从网站直接拉一个mysql的镜像

core @ localhost?/ base $ docker pull dl.dockerpool.com:5000/mysql:5.7
拉取存储库dl.dockerpool.com:5000/mysql
e95cbb9f48ea:下载完成
511136ea3c5a:下载完成
5a7d9470be44:下载完成
feb755848a9a:下载完成
034656f0ad7b:下载完成
d30d97371f31:下载完成
06fcd079bef3:下载完成
2702d110a524:下载完成
d46d6a3cd040:下载完成
b6ce9f97ca75:下载完成
63c6cebccd5a:下载完成
b9e91c841f3b:下载完成
5bc8425e8dff:下载完成
2a35d8172e2d:下载完成
43279c8daf8e:下载完成
02c1bd631e20:下载完成
7ea4b0fe19cc:下载完成
core @ localhost?/ base $ docker tag dl.dockerpool.com:5000/mysql:5.7 mysql:5.7
core @ localhost?/ base $ docker图像
记录标签图像ID创建的虚拟大小
base / 163最新468d347c06bc 5小时前249.1 MB
dl.dockerpool.com:5000/mysql 5.7 e95cbb9f48ea 5天前258.6 MB
mysql 5.7 e95cbb9f48ea 5天前258.6 MB

启动mysql容器

core @ localhost?/ base $ docker run --name db001 -p 3306:3306 -e MYSQL_ROOT_PASSWORD = admin -d mysql:5.7
#上面这条语句启动了一个名字叫db001的容器,他的root密码是admin,映射宿主主机的端口3306,这些都是手工指定的。
core @ localhost?/ base $ docker ps
CONTAINER ID图像命令创建的状态名称
fb4b9ab6a2ba dl.dockerpool.com:5000/mysql:5.7“/entrypoint.sh mysq 2秒ago Up 2 seconds 0.0.0.0:3306->3306/tcp

这样我们就可以使用mysql服务器了,下一章将介绍如何开启tomcat容器链接到这个db001的数据库容器

【相关推荐】

1. 特别推荐“php程序员工具箱”V0.1版本下载

2. 免费mysql在线视频教程

3. 数据库设计那些事

以上就是使用docker搭建mysql实例教程的详细内容,更多请关注php中文网其它相关文章!


学习教程快速掌握从入门到精通的SQL知识。



关键词:运用docker搭建mysql案例图文详细教程




Copyright © 2012-2018 360教程(http://www.360sd.cn) .All Rights Reserved 网站地图 友情链接

免责声明:本站资源均来自互联网收集 如有侵犯到您利益的地方请及时联系管理删除,敬请见谅!

QQ:1006262270   邮箱:kfyvi376850063@126.com   手机版